Using P&D machines

On Street Parking Association (FKPT) operates pay-and-display ticket machines type Schlumberger DG4S3, which accept all Hungarian coins (HUF 5 and above). The parking fee may be alternatively paid by pre-paid card. Parking cards may be purchased in the values of HUF 20 000 and 30 000 from the Customer Service Office of the Association as well as from our contracted partners in the operation area. A list of offices vending cards may be found in our advertisements on the pay and display machines as well.

Pay-and-display ticket machines are easy to use. Purchasing a ticket is made easy by figures and instructions, as well as the messages continuously provided by the machines on an LCD screen (in the northern part of the district these appear in several languages).

 

HOW TO PURCHASE A TICKET

Payment by Cash

Insert coins first, bearing in mind that the machine accepts 25 pieces maximum. If more coins are inserted, all will be returned automatically.

Payment by Card

Insert card in the chip card reading slot first, pushing it firmly (but not violently) until it stops. The machine will read the card and show the amount available.

On inserting the first coin or the card, the machine shows the minimum fee to be paid as well as the maximum payable amount.

The parking time paid is continuously indicated on the screen. If more coins are inserted than the maximum payable amount, the machine automatically returns all of the coins.

Every time you press the blue button, the machine charges the card the amount of 15 minutes parking, and the parking time paid is continuously indicated on the screen.

When the desired parking time shows, press the green button to issue a ticket.
You can cancel the payment any time by turning the red button to the right. The machine will return all the coins inserted so far, or the parking card with its value unchanged.
The ticket machines turn on one hour before the paid parking period begins and turn off two hours after the period ends. Tickets purchased in these times are valid for the next paid period. If a ticket is purchased shortly before the end of the paid parking period, the validity of the ticket is prolonged to the next paid period. (E.g. a ticket purchased on Friday 5 PM for two hours' time will be valid until Monday 9 AM.)

How to purchase a PCN ticket:

ATTENTION! It is advised, that PCN fee to be paid by pre-paid parking card only. Press the yellow button first, then insert the card into the machine. Bear in mind that pressing the blue button will charge the card the whole amount of the supplementary fee to be paid on the respective day at once. The supplementary fee notification and the supplementary ticket has to be posted, faxed or taken to our Customer Service Office, and we then close the issue.
